Belleville City Zoning Code

§ 23-13.3

Use of Undersize Lots Existing Prior To Adoption of Ordinance.

[Added 6-4-2018 by Ord. No. 3495]
a. 
Any parcel of land with an area or width less than that prescribed for a lot in the R-A-1 (one family); R-A-2 (one family); R-B (one family); R-B (two family); R-C (one/two family) in which such lot is located, which parcel was under one ownership at the date of the adoption of this ordinance, when the owner thereof owns no adjoin land, may be used as a lot for the construction of a one-family as may be permitted in the residential district wherein such lot is situated provided, however, that no existing non-conforming lot may be subdivided into two or more lots.
b. 
Chapter 23, Schedule of Regulations, District Regulations is hereby further amended to provide for the following special requirements for new one-family dwellings to be constructed on existing isolated and/or non-conforming existing 25 feet by 100 feet lots in R-A-1 (one family); R-A-2 (one family); R-B (one family); R-B (two family); R-C (one/two family) provided, however, that construction permit(s) shall be obtained from the appropriate Township agencies prior to commencement of construction.
c. 
Residential District Regulations for isolated, non-conforming lots shall be amended to read as follows:
1. 
Minimum lot size: 25 feet width.
2. 
Minimum lot depth: 100 feet depth.
3. 
Minimum lot area: 2,500 square feet.
4. 
Minimum front yard: 15 feet.
5. 
Minimum back yard: 15 feet.
6. 
Minimum side yard: three feet each side.
7. 
Maximum lot coverage: 35%.
8. 
Maximum lot height in feet: 35 feet
9. 
Maximum stories: three Stories
*Must meet current/existing parking requirements
d. 
The Township Council shall require existing property owner(s), their legal and/or otherwise representatives to produce the legal documentation necessary to substantiate that said undersized lot (25 feet by 100 feet) currently has an existing residential one and/or two family structure or had a one or two family residential structure on said property in the past, but which is now removed.
